/*************************************************
|
|
ENABLED CLOCKs
|
|
OSC_CLK = 24MHz
|
|
CK810 core_clock = 1GHz
|
|
AXI Bus clock = 500MHz
|
|
AHB clock = 250MHz(middle-speed peripherals, SFC/SDIO/GMAC/I2S/RDMA..)
|
|
CFG_APB clock = 125MHz (CAN, DDR/USB/PCIe PHY...)
|
|
PERI_APB clock = 62.5MHz (most of low-speed peripherals, timer/uart/i2c...)
|
|
IAS(8core) core_clock = 700MHz
|
|
DDR core_clock = 664MHz, 2666MT mode
|
|
SDIO0/1 cclk = 100MHz (software should drived cclk_out=25/50MHz in sd_ctrl)
|
|
|
|
//C910/C860 = 1GHz
|
|
//BUS
|
|
|
|
GATED CLOCK:
|
|
1)CK810 core_clock: enable in software driver when needed
|
|
2)VIDEO: enable in software driver when needed
|
|
3)SCE: enable in software driver when needed
|
|
4)I2S/PCIE/USB/GMAC: enable in software driver when needed
|
|
*************************************************/
